Appropriate Storage Space Strategies
To assure the safety and honesty of chemical products, it's important to store them effectively. Beginning by keeping chemicals in their original containers with labels undamaged. This assists stay clear of confusion and confirms you know what you're dealing with. Shop them in a trendy, completely dry area, away from straight sunshine and heat resources, as temperature level variations can endanger their performance.
You ought to also separate incompatible chemicals, such as acids and bases, to avoid hazardous responses. chemical products kingwood texas. Ensure racks are strong and secured to stop tipping. In addition, usage additional control, like trays, to capture any leaks or spills
Frequently check for expiry dates and indicators of destruction, and if you see any type of concerns, take action quickly. Verify that your storage location is well-ventilated and accessible just to authorized personnel. Complying with these guidelines aids develop a much safer setting for you and others who may enter into call with these items.

First Help Measures for Chemical Exposure
When you come across a chemical direct exposure, recognizing the right first aid steps can make all the difference in decreasing harm. If a chemical splashes over at this website into your eyes, wash them right away with tidy water for at least 15 mins. Get rid of contact lenses if you wear them. If skin get in touch with takes place, wash the area completely with soap and water. Eliminate any type of contaminated clothing.

For breathing, transfer to fresh air as soon as possible. If you're having problem breathing, look for medical focus quickly. If someone ingests a chemical, do not induce throwing up unless instructed by a toxin nerve center or a physician.
Constantly have safety and security data sheets (SDS) on hand to give info about the details chemical included. Remember to call emergency situation services if the direct exposure is severe or if signs and symptoms continue. Your fast activities can substantially reduce the threat of major injury.
